Beck David Campbell was born on the 8th June 1970 in Los Angeles, California, USA, and better known by his stage name Beck Hansen (or simply Beck), is an award-winning singer-songwriter, producer and multi-instrumentalist. He is best known for his innovative approach to music, experimenting with numerous music genres. His career started in the early 1990s.

Beck Hansen was born into a bohemian, artistic family. His father, David Campbell, is an arranger, composer and conductor, while his mother – Bibbe Hansen – is a performance artist, musician, and actress. He is part Jewish through his mother, and he also has some Norwegian ancestry. His maternal grandfather, Al Hansen, was an artist and a member of the Fluxus movement. He moved around a lot when he was young, splitting time between his mother in Los Angeles and his fraternal grandparents in Kansas. After ninth grade, he decided to leave school, later attending classes at Los Angeles City College, using fake I.D. to get in. Most of his musical knowledge is self-taught. Before he was discovered, he worked a string of menial jobs in order to support himself.

Beck moved to New York in 1989, and performed for a while on the East Village anti-folk scene. However, he soon returned to Los Angeles, where he performed in coffeeshops. He was noticed by the owner of Bongload Records, Tom Rothrock, with whom he made his breakthrough single “Loser” (1993). Following the success of the song, Beck signed with Geffen Records, and released his first studio album, “Mellow Gold” (1994). The album was a blend of several genres, including alternative rock, anti-folk, and neo-psychedelia, but was critically acclaimed and sold over 1.2 million copies. Beck also continued to release music for smaller, independent labels, such as Flipside. On his second official studio album, “Odeley” (1996), Beck similarly blended genres, this time country, jazz, blues, rap and rock. The album received universal acclaim, and spawned singles such as “Where It’s At”, “Devils Haircut”, and “The New Pollution”. His net worth was rising steadily.

On the whole, Beck has released fifteen albums, three of them independently and twelve through major labels. With every new album, he tried to do something new, never settling on one genre, though he is usually labeled as indie, or alternative rock. His music is perhaps best described as a collage of different styles and genres. The official recognition of his talent and innovative music work has come in the form of five Grammy Awards from 16 nominations. In his decades-long career, Beck has collaborated with many famous musicians, including Charlotte Gainsbourg, and Nate Russ from the band Fun. He also collaborated with his grandfather, Al Hansen, in order to put on an artistic exhibition called “Beck & Al Hansen: Playing With Matches” in 1998.

Regarding his personal life, Beck is married to actress Marissa Ribisi, who is the twin sister of actor Giovanni Ribisi. Both Marissa and Beck are devoted scientologists; together they have two children, a son and a daughter.

8On the song "E-Pro" from the album "Guero", he gave a co-writing credit to Beastie Boys, as the backing beat to the song came from the Beastie's "So What'cha Want". Although he was not required to give them a writing credit (he could have merely given the "contains a sample from" credit), he did so out of respect and friendship for that group.

13His father, who is Canadian-born, is the son of a Presbyterian minister, and has Scottish ancestry. His mother was from a family of hippie/beatnik artists. Beck's maternal grandfather, Alfred Earl Hansen, had Norwegian ancestry. Beck's maternal grandmother, Audrey Ostlin, was born in Newark, New Jersey, to a Swedish father, Olaf Ostlin, and an Ashkenazi Jewish mother, Sadie Rosenberg (whose family was from Poland and Russia).
14His mother, Bibbe Hansen, was the youngest member of Andy Warhol's entourage of stars, debuting in his unreleased 1965 film "Prison" at age 13 and appearing in a handful of other Warhol films of the mid-1960's, including Restaurant (1965) with Edie Sedgwick, before being sent to reform school, where she would remain until she was 18.

16Up until Beck did the album "Mutations," he played virtually all the instruments on almost all of the songs on his recordings. From "Mutations" on, he continued to produce and write the material, but recorded it with a band.
17The Dust Brothers, the famous producing team who worked with Beck on "Odelay," require a writing credit on all songs they produce, but they admitted that (more so than any collaborator they've had) Beck was responsible for the sound of "Odelay" and wrote virtually all of the words and music.
